Fornire informazioni digitali ai dispositivi mobili utilizzando la luce
BrightCodes sviluppa un’innovativa tecnologia di comunicazione a luce visibile (VLC, visible light communication) che utilizza luci LED per inviare informazioni alle fotocamere dei dispositivi mobili in maniera impercettibile per l’occhio umano. I tag ottici attivi (BrightCodes) forniscono elevate velocità di trasmissione dati, utilizzando solo il 10 % circa dell’area di codici QR simili. I tag statici BrightCodes rappresentano un comodo meccanismo di ponte a basso impatto ambientale tra il mondo offline e quello online in luoghi come mostre e negozi fisici. L’applicazione più promettente di questa tecnologia, però, è rappresentata dai pagamenti mobili di prossimità. I tag dinamici BrightCodes offrono un’alternativa economica, sicura e molto meno ingombrante rispetto ai codici QR presentati dai commercianti sui terminali POS. La soluzione è pienamente compatibile con qualsiasi standard di pagamento QR, quindi può essere facilmente integrata nelle piattaforme mobili di pagamento esistenti.
Obiettivo
BrightCodes has developed Dynamic BC - an innovative mobile content delivery platform that connects real-life objects to online content. BrightCodes’ solution is based on a proprietary visible light communication technology (VLC) that uses LED lights to send digital information to mobile devices in a way not perceptible by the human eye.
Dynamic BCs are ideal solutions for contactless payment systems and security access control infrastructures. First, they enable customers to complete contactless payments from any smartphone without the need for near-field communication, which is not available on all mobile devices. Moreover, Dynamic BCs are a safer alternative to QR codes. They transmit factory configured UIDs that are difficult to duplicate/alter, thus they are very secure. In the access control field, Dynamic BCs can be used to authenticate and grant access to authorized person who scans the LED-based tag with the phone, by sending tag ID and verifying the user data to a cloud server, which then operates a controller installed at the door. In a longer-term stage, to increase product scalability and internationalisation, BrightCodes aims to apply Dynamic BC solution also to Out-of-home (OOH) advertising and in-store retailers.
